Temperature Dependence of String Theory in the Presence of World-Sheet Boundaries
Abstract
The effect of world-sheet boundaries on the temperature-dependence of bosonic string theory is studied to first order in string perturbation theory. The high- temperature behaviour of a theory with Dirichlet boundary conditions has features suggestive of the high-temperature limit of the confining phase of large-n SU(n) Yang--Mills theory, recently discussed by Polchinski.
